Disability shower installation services involve modifying or creating showers that accommodate individuals with mobility challenges or other physical limitations. These installations often include features such as low or no-threshold entryways, grab bars, non-slip flooring, and adjustable or handheld showerheads. The goal is to enhance safety, accessibility, and independence within a bathroom space, making it easier for users to enter, exit, and use the shower comfortably and securely.
This service helps address common problems associated with traditional showers for those with disabilities or mobility issues. Standard showers can pose hazards like slipping, tripping, or difficulty in navigating entryways, especially for seniors or individuals with limited strength or balance. By installing accessible shower units, these risks are minimized, and the overall usability of the bathroom is improved. Additionally, such modifications can reduce the need for assistance, promoting a greater sense of independence and dignity for users.

The overview below groups typical Disability Shower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Multnomah County, OR.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Installation Costs - The typical cost for installing a disability shower ranges from $1,500 to $5,000, depending on the complexity and features chosen. Basic models may be closer to the lower end, while customized setups can reach higher prices.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Material Expenses - Material costs for disability shower installations generally fall between $500 and $2,500. This includes waterproofing, flooring, and accessibility features, with premium materials increasing the overall expense. Prices vary based on quality and brand selections.
Labor Charges - Labor for installing a disability shower typically costs between $800 and $3,000. Factors influencing labor costs include the existing plumbing setup and the complexity of modifications required. Contractors can offer precise quotes after assessing the site.
Additional Features - Adding features such as grab bars, seats, or specialized fixtures can add $200 to $1,000 to the total cost. Customizations are tailored to individual accessibility needs and may influence overall expenses. Local service providers can advise on suitable options and pricing.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
